Chestnut oak (Quercus montana) is a native eastern U.S. tree in the white oak group, ranging from southern Maine to central Mississippi. Named for its large, rounded-lobed leaves that closely resemble chestnut foliage, it is also called rock oak for its affinity with ridgetops, rocky slopes, and thin acidic soils derived from sandstone, shale, or quartzite — sites where most other oaks cannot compete. For landscapers and naturalistic gardeners, it offers exceptional drought tolerance, structural longevity, and among the highest wildlife value of any eastern North American tree.
Growth is slow to moderate; specimens may live several hundred years and eventually exceed 70 feet. Its bark is the thickest and most deeply furrowed of any eastern oak and carries the highest tannin concentration of any North American oak species, making it the dominant commercial tanbark source east of the Mississippi through the late 19th century. Establish with deep weekly watering for the first two to three growing seasons; once rooted in appropriate well-drained or rocky ground, the tree requires no supplemental irrigation. Avoid amending backfill at planting — native soil only.
Acorns are large and relatively low in tannin compared to most other oaks, making them a preferred mast crop for white-tailed deer, black bear, wild turkey, and squirrels. The tree hosts several hundred native Lepidoptera caterpillar species, ranking it among the most ecologically productive plants available for eastern gardens and habitat restorations. Oak bark from the white oak group has documented astringent properties and appears in traditional North American herbal practice for diarrhea and topical skin conditions.
Oak Wilt
Leaves wilt and brown starting at branch tips, progressing rapidly toward the trunk. Discoloration may appear as brown or yellow veining across the leaf blade. Individual branches or the entire canopy can defoliate within days to weeks. A cross-section of affected branches reveals dark streaking in the outer sapwood ring.
Contact a certified arborist for trunk injection of propiconazole fungicide, which is most effective as a preventive measure or at earliest symptom onset. Sever root grafts between infected and neighboring live oaks by cutting a trench 3–4 ft deep between trees to prevent fungal spread through connected root systems. Remove and immediately chip, burn, or bury all infected wood; do not store as firewood. Avoid any pruning from March through July when nitidulid sap-feeding beetles that carry the pathogen are most active. Apply wound sealant to all cuts made outside this window within minutes of cutting.
Oak Anthracnose
Brown, irregular dead areas along and between leaf veins appearing soon after bud break, typically in cool, wet springs. Affected leaves curl, wither, and drop prematurely. Severe or repeated infections cause twig dieback in the lower and interior crown.
Rake and dispose of all fallen leaves in autumn to reduce overwintering inoculum. Prune affected twigs back to healthy wood during dry winter weather and dispose of the material. Apply a copper-based or mancozeb fungicide at bud break for young trees or those with a history of severe annual infection. Healthy established trees typically recover without chemical treatment and produce a second flush of foliage.
Oak Leaf Blister
Raised, blister-like bulges on the upper leaf surface with corresponding concave depressions on the underside. Affected tissue may turn light brown or grayish by midsummer. Heavy infections can cause early defoliation but rarely threaten tree health on an established tree.
No treatment is needed on mature, vigorous trees. Rake and dispose of fallen leaves in autumn to reduce the overwintering spore load of the causal fungus (Taphrina caerulescens). On trees with a history of severe symptoms, apply a single dose of copper-based fungicide at bud swell in early spring before leaf tissue is exposed.
Armillaria Root Rot
Thinning, yellowing canopy with progressive dieback; white, fan-shaped mycelial mats visible beneath bark at or just below the soil line; honey-colored mushroom clusters appearing at the trunk base or on surface roots in autumn.
No chemical cure exists. Improve drainage and avoid any injury to roots or trunk. Remove severely infected trees along with as much root material as possible. Do not replant susceptible species in the same spot.
Hypoxylon Canker
Outer bark sloughs off stressed limbs to reveal gray, tan, or black crusty fungal stromata on the exposed wood surface; affected branches die back progressively and cross-sections of sapwood show brown streaking.
No effective chemical control exists. Remove affected limbs promptly and dispose of all infected wood off-site — do not chip or compost it on the property. Reduce predisposing stress by providing deep irrigation during drought and avoiding mechanical injury to roots and bark. The fungus is opportunistic; healthy, unstressed trees resist infection.
Powdery mildew
White or grey powdery coating on leaves — usually starting on older growth in humid conditions or when nights cool.
Improve air circulation by thinning plants. Apply neem oil or potassium bicarbonate spray at first sign. Avoid overhead watering.
